引言:TPWallet作为去中心化钱包/托管服务的代表性案例,既展示了高效资金处理的工程实践,也暴露了合约可恢复性、治理与动态验证等多维挑战。本文从技术、管理与安全视角,对TPWallet案例进行系统剖析,并提出可落地的改进建议。
一、高效资金处理
- 资金聚合与结算:TPWallet通过批量交易(batching)、侧链或聚合器(aggregator)减少链上交互次数,显著节省gas成本。建议使用预测性合并策略和异步结算窗口以兼顾用户体验与成本控制。
- 流动性管理:引入内部流动池与自动做市(AMM对接)能降低滑点,但需做风险限额与清算策略以防黑天鹅事件。
- 监控与告警:资金流水应结合链上事件(事件索引)与链下监控(prometheus/alertmanager)建立异常资金流实时告警与回滚预案。
二、合约恢复(合约恢复能力设计)
- 可升级性与代理模式:采用可升级代理(Upgradeable Proxy)或模块化合约,使功能能在安全审计后更新;同时保留不可变关键合约以减少信任面。
- 恢复机制与多签:预置紧急暂停(circuit breaker)、多签/门控(multisig)与时间锁(timelock)结合的恢复流程,确保在漏洞被利用时能迅速冻结并逐步恢复服务。
- 状态回滚与补偿:记录关键状态快照(state snapshot)与事件日志,必要时用合约级或链下补偿方案恢复用户权益,且保证可审计性。
三、专家评析与薄弱环节
- 安全审计频次:单次审计不足以覆盖复杂交互,需持续模糊测试(fuzzing)、形式化方法对核心合约进行验证。
- 依赖链路风险:外部预言机、聚合器与第三方签名服务引入信任与集中化风险,需分散供应商与实现回退逻辑。
- 人员与治理风险:运维密钥、人为操作错误与治理攻击(治理投票被劫持)是常见矛盾点,需建立最小权限与多重核验流程。
四、高科技商业管理实践
- SRE与业务协同:将链上事件纳入SLO/SLA考核,建立跨职能响应团队(开发、风险、合规、客服)与演练机制。
- 合规与数据保护:在符合法律框架下设计隐私保护(如链下KYC与链上匿名化),平衡监管与去中心化属性。
- 成本与定价策略:根据实时gas与对手方风险动态调整手续费,使用智能路由优化交易成本分摊。
五、去信任化实现路径
- 最小信任基线:通过多方计算(MPC)、阈值签名(threshold signatures)与多签治理降低单点信任。
- 自动化与可验证执行:将关键逻辑尽量上链并采用可证明执行(state proofs),把信任转移到公开可验证的规则与加密原语。

六、动态验证技术(动态验证的应用场景)
- 零知识证明与轻客户端:采用ZK-SNARK/PLONK等技术实现状态断言,减轻轻客户端验证成本并提升隐私。
- 持续证明与证明聚合:为长期运行的服务定期生成证明(periodic proofs),并使用证明聚合减少验证频次。
- 挑战-响应与纠错机制:结合Fraud Proof与互动式验证,实现高效的链下执行并在争议时将结果提交链上仲裁。

七、总结与建议
- 技术上:优先构建多层恢复与验证机制(快照、多签、ZK断言),并分散外部依赖。
- 管理上:强化SRE演练、治理防护与审计闭环,制定明确的应急响应SOP。
- 商业上:在追求成本效率的同时,保持透明的风险披露与用户补偿承诺。
通过上述综合措施,TPWallet或类似产品能够在提升资金处理效率的同时,增强合约恢复能力、实现更高程度的去信任化、并引入动态验证以保证长期可审计与安全性。
评论
CryptoLiu
很全面的技术与管理并重分析,特别赞同多签+时间锁的恢复建议。
晴天小马
关于零知识证明和证明聚合的部分很有启发,期待更多实现细节。
NodeMaster
建议补充对预言机失败场景的应对策略,比如多源仲裁与延迟回退。
安全审计师
强调持续模糊测试和形式化验证很到位,合约安全不能只靠一次审计。